About the role

In this role, you will play a key role in managing internal investigations globally in FLS. This includes conducting high-level investigations requiring group level attention as well as delegating cases to local investigators and conducting oversight of this. Our cases may concern fraud, bribery, harassment, conflict of interest and other types of crimes or violation of our policies. You will also help maintain a database of cases and for FLS whistleblower hotline reporting tool. Finally, this position involves other aspects of compliance work, in particular due diligence of business partners and trade compliance. You will be part of a very dedicated team in Compliance.
